Elasticsearch

Elasticsearch Tutorial für Anfänger

Elasticsearch Tutorial für Anfänger
  1. Was ist Elasticsearch für Anfänger??
  2. Wie lerne ich elastische Suche??
  3. Wie lange dauert es, Elasticsearch zu lernen??
  4. Wofür wird Elasticsearch verwendet??
  5. Was ist Elasticsearch Beispiel?
  6. Warum ist Elasticsearch so schnell??
  7. Wie schwer ist Elasticsearch??
  8. Wie viele Indizes kann Elasticsearch verarbeiten??
  9. Ist Elasticsearch ein NoSQL??
  10. Ist Elasticsearch kostenlos?
  11. Wie lerne ich Kibana??
  12. Ist Elasticsearch eine Datenbank??

Was ist Elasticsearch für Anfänger??

ElasticSearch (ES) ist eine noSQL JSON-Datenbank (nicht nur SQL JavaScript Object Notation). Die Hauptanwendung besteht darin, Protokolle von Anwendungen, Netzwerkgeräten, Betriebssystemen usw. Zu speichern. Es eignet sich jedoch zur Speicherung von JSON-Dokumenten aller Art. Sie können es also anstelle von beispielsweise MongoDB verwenden.

Wie lerne ich elastische Suche??

Bevor Sie mit diesem Lernprogramm beginnen, sollten Sie über grundlegende Kenntnisse in Java, JSON, Suchmaschinen und Webtechnologien verfügen. Die Interaktion mit Elasticsearch erfolgt über die RESTful-API. Daher wird immer empfohlen, Kenntnisse über die RESTful-API zu haben.

Wie lange dauert es, Elasticsearch zu lernen??

Wenn Sie keinerlei Programmiererfahrung haben, sollten sechs Monate bis ein Jahr zum Erlernen von Sprachen wie SQL und Java eine ausreichende Vorbereitung für das Hinzufügen von Elasticsearch zu Ihrer Toolbox sein.

Wofür wird Elasticsearch verwendet??

Mit Elasticsearch können Sie große Datenmengen schnell und nahezu in Echtzeit speichern, suchen und analysieren und Antworten in Millisekunden zurückgeben. Es ist in der Lage, schnelle Suchantworten zu erzielen, da anstelle einer direkten Suche im Text ein Index durchsucht wird.

Was ist Elasticsearch Beispiel?

ElasticSearch ist eine Open Source Enterprise REST-basierte Echtzeit-Such- und Analyse-Engine. Die zentrale Suchfunktion basiert auf Apache Lucene, unterstützt jedoch viele andere Funktionen.

Warum ist Elasticsearch so schnell??

Die Essenz von Shard: die Menge der invertierten Indizes

Shards sind die Container invertierter Indizes, und wir nennen den Prozess vom Eingabetext zum invertierten Index als Indizierung. Nach der Indizierung erstellt elasticsearch mehrere Tabellen mit invertierten Indizes. Dies ist der Grund für die schnelle Suche in elasticsearch.

Wie schwer ist Elasticsearch??

Elasticsearch ist ein bisschen industriell und mit ein bisschen industriell meine ich viel industriell. Die Interaktion mit dem Dienst ist ziemlich schwierig, das Durchsuchen von Daten ist schwierig und die Dokumentation ist bestenfalls kryptisch. Wenn Sie etwas falsch machen, können Sie damit rechnen, 3 Stunden zu sitzen, während Ihre Daten neu indiziert werden.

Wie viele Indizes kann Elasticsearch verarbeiten??

Jeder Elasticsearch-Shard ist ein Lucene-Index. Die maximale Anzahl von Dokumenten, die Sie in einem Lucene-Index haben können, beträgt 2.147.483.519.

Ist Elasticsearch ein NoSQL??

Elasticsearch (manchmal auch als ES bezeichnet) wurde 2010 veröffentlicht und ist eine moderne Such- und Analyse-Engine, die auf Apache Lucene basiert. Elasticsearch ist eine NoSQL-Datenbank, die vollständig Open Source ist und mit Java erstellt wurde. Das bedeutet, dass Daten unstrukturiert gespeichert werden und dass Sie SQL nicht zum Abfragen verwenden können.

Ist Elasticsearch kostenlos?

Ja, Elasticsearch ist eine kostenlose Open Source-Software. Sie können Elasticsearch lokal, unter Amazon EC2 oder über Amazon Elasticsearch Service ausführen.

Wie lerne ich Kibana??

Die Installation für Kibana und Elasticsearch ist unkompliziert und für die Benutzer einfach durchzuführen. Um mit Kibana arbeiten zu können, benötigen Sie grundlegende Details zu Elasticsearch.

Ist Elasticsearch eine Datenbank??

Elasticsearch ist eine dokumentenorientierte Datenbank. ... Bei einer denormalisierten Dokumentendatenbank müsste jede Bestellung mit dem Produkt aktualisiert werden. Mit anderen Worten, mit dokumentenorientierten Datenbanken wie Elasticsearch entwerfen wir unsere Zuordnungen und speichern unsere Dokumente so, dass sie für das Suchen und Abrufen optimiert sind.

So starten, stoppen oder starten Sie Apache
Debian / Ubuntu Linux-spezifische Befehle zum Starten / Stoppen / Neustarten von Apache Starten Sie den Apache 2-Webserver neu und geben Sie Folgendes...
So installieren Sie Apache unter CentOS 7
Wie installiere ich Apache HTTP unter CentOS 7?? Wie starte ich Apache unter CentOS 7?? Wie installiere ich Apache httpd Linux?? So installieren Sie A...
So installieren Sie Apache Server und richten virtuelle Hosts unter Ubuntu 20 ein.04
So installieren Sie Apache Server und richten virtuelle Hosts unter Ubuntu 20 ein.04 Schritt 1 Aktualisieren Sie Ihre APT. ... Schritt 2 Laden Sie Apa...